[0025] The present invention will be further described in detail below in conjunction with the accompanying drawings and specific embodiments.

[0026] The invention discloses an image enhancement method based on the reconstruction of dependent perceptual object positions, such as figure 1 As shown, the method includes:

[0027] S1, initially extracting the foreground object of the image;

[0028] S2. Dividing the image into several regions, and performing dependency analysis on foreground objects in each region to obtain dependent perception objects;

[0029] S3. Formulate an optimization target that depends on the position of the perceived object according to the aesthetic criteria of photography and rely on the positional relationship between the perceived objects, and optimize the composition;

[0030] S4. Carry out background completion for the missing part of the optimized image, and perform edge trimming to obtain a final image enhancement result.

Abstract

The invention discloses a dependency perception object position reconfiguration based image enhancing method. The method comprises extracting foreground objects of images preliminarily; dividing the images into a plurality of areas, performing foreground object dependency analysis on each area to obtain dependency perception objects; setting dependency perception object position optimization targets according to photographical artistic criteria and position relations among the dependency perception objects, and performing composition optimization; performing background completion on missing parts of optimized images, and performing trimming processing to obtain final image enhancement results. According to the method, dependency perception objects in images can be analyzed and extracted automatically, and analysis results can be used for image configuration optimization.

technical field [0001] The invention relates to the technical field of image processing, in particular to an image enhancement method relying on perceptual object analysis and position reconstruction. Background technique [0002] With the development of digital media technology, more and more image enhancement techniques are dedicated to improving the visual quality of images. These methods convert human perception of images into computable models, such as hue and sharpness, etc. [0003] Image enhancement and editing technology is a very important tool in the field of computer graphics, such as the Possion blending method proposed by P'erez et al. for image fusion; the Alpha-matting method is used for edge trimming after image synthesis; shape-aware images Editing methods can be used for editing of image content.
